Wayne, New Jersey is a spacious suburban township in Passaic County that blends wooded neighborhoods, lake communities, and everyday convenience. Residents appreciate the easy access to major routes like 23, 46, 80, and 287, plus commuter bus options toward New York City and nearby rail connections in surrounding towns. Housing ranges from classic single-family homes to townhomes, condos, and apartment communities, giving buyers, sellers, and renters a variety of ways to settle in.
Life in Wayne often centers on parks, trails, and water—places like High Mountain Park Preserve and the Packanack and Pines Lake areas—especially when the mornings stay cool and the afternoons brighten up. Shopping and errands are straightforward with Willowbrook and local centers close by, and dining runs from casual staples to newer spots along the main corridors. The township feel is active but not hectic, with neighborhood pockets that can be quiet and residential while still keeping day-to-day amenities close.
